If you and your friends want to warm up this winter but aren’t able to cruise to the Caribbean, you can still celebrate island-style when you throw an impromptu tiki party.
Purchase decorations like Tiki cups, paper umbrellas, and leis at your local party supply store. Serve tropical fruit and chicken skewers for snacks (use a stove top grill pan in lieu of a bar-b-que if your grill is unavailable) and mix up your favorite island drinks. – Lauren Hall

Suggested Cocktail Recipes
Vodka Mai Tai
1 oz Skyy Pineapple infused Vodka
1/3 oz Orange Juice
2/3 oz Pineapple Juice
1 oz Cherry Juice
Dash almond syrup or liqueur (Optional)
Shake pineapple vodka, orange, and pineapple juice with ice. Pour into a tall glass, or Tiki cup, float cherry juice and almond syrup. Lavishly garnish with fruit and an umbrella.
Pineapple Climbing Ivy
4-5 Mint Leaves
Juice of ½ lemon
Juice of ½ lime
2 oz Skyy Pineapple infused Vodka
1/4 oz Pineapple Juice
Lemon-lime soda
Muddle (or lightly crush) Mint leaves; add ice, lemon, lime, juice and vodka. Shake thoroughly and pour into a tall glass. Float lemon lime soda to fill glass.
